Looking through past post i have noticed no one has mentioned doing a fly swap.This is where fly tiers tie lets say 10 flies all the same pattern & the other 9 tiers tie 10 flies each(different patterns).Then they send it to a swap miester who sorts them out & sends 10 flies back to the tiers,So each tier gets 9 different flies back plus one that they tied.
Its a good way to see other peoples tying skills & different patterns.
